PROINVERSIÓN Promotes a US$ 2.9 Billion Natural Gas Project Portfolio for 2026-2027

The portfolio includes the Cálidda amendment, with an investment of US$ 643 million and an expected award in the second quarter of 2026.

Lima, April 13, 2026.- The Private Investment Promotion Agency, PROINVERSIÓN, is promoting a portfolio of three natural gas projects for the 2026-2027 period, involving investments of up to US$ 2.9 billion under the Public-Private Partnership (PPP) scheme, with the objective of expanding service coverage and strengthening energy security across 11 regions of the country.

In this context, the state initiative for the massification of natural gas in Arequipa, Moquegua, and Tacna stands out, with an estimated investment of US$ 266 million. The project is expected to be tendered in the third quarter of 2026 and awarded in the first quarter of 2027. This initiative includes the supply of natural gas (NG) and liquefied natural gas (LNG), land transportation, as well as the implementation of regasification stations and distribution networks reaching end users. It is estimated to generate more than 3,100 jobs during the construction phase and 180 jobs in operation and maintenance.

Meanwhile, the Cálidda amendment involves an investment of US$ 643 million and is expected to be awarded in the second quarter of 2026. This initiative will expand access to natural gas to more than 150,000 households in seven regions: Huancayo, Ayacucho, Cusco, Huancavelica, Junín, Puno, and Ucayali. Major works include the installation of 2,510 kilometers of distribution networks, as well as the construction of two city gates and nine satellite regasification plants.

Likewise, the TGP amendment contemplates an estimated investment of US$ 2 billion, with its award scheduled for the last quarter of this year. This initiative will benefit the regions of Ica, Arequipa, and Moquegua, and includes the installation of 923 kilometers of pipelines and three compression stations. Its development will help meet the growing energy demand in southern Peru and strengthen supply to thermal power plants such as Ilo Thermal Power Plant and Mollendo Thermal Power Plant.

Additionally, PROINVERSIÓN is promoting potential projects aimed at expanding energy infrastructure. Among them is the Cusco Regional Gas Pipeline, which would connect the natural gas transportation system with the cities of Quillabamba, Anta, and Cusco. This project, with an estimated investment of US$ 780 million, includes the installation of 314 kilometers of pipelines and would benefit more than 550,000 people.

Likewise, the development of the La Convención Fractionation Plant is being evaluated, with an estimated investment of US$ 30 million, aimed at LPG production and bottling. For this project, execution through the Works for Taxes mechanism has been proposed. In addition, a gas liquefaction plant in the same area is under evaluation, and its investment modality could be developed as an Asset Project.

Currently, PROINVERSIÓN has three natural gas projects in operation: the northern concession for natural gas massification, the Ica Regional Gas Pipeline, and the southern concession for natural gas massification, which together have contributed to expanding access to this resource across various regions of the country.
